Roman PB Sling Bullet. Late 1st century AD. CN MAG / Blank or indecipherable. Cf. CIL II 4965. 53.40g, 38x16mm.

Condition as seen.

From a private German collection;
Ex Triskeles Auctions 22, 15 December 2017, lot 767.

This lead sling bullet is inscribed either with the name of Pompey the Great, or his son Gnaeus Pompey. These sling bullets are generally believed to be from the Pompeian legions stationed in Spain during the war against Caesar, and particularly The Battle of Munda (45 BC) which ended the civil war.
